Manufacture and properties of an aluminum frame
The frame of an aluminum bike is constructed from several tubes welded together. Different alloy blends of material influence the properties of the tubes. Large tube diameters and thin wall thicknesses combine stiffness with low weight. Conification of the tubes, where different wall thicknesses are used depending on the level of load, allow for frames that are both light and strong. That is why aluminum is one of the most popular materials for bicycle frames.

Which material is right for me: aluminum or carbon?
Carbon bikes and aluminum bikes replaced steel frames at the end of the 20th century. Steel was the typical material in bicycle construction for a long time, and still has a cult following. But steel frames are heavier than their aluminum and carbon counterparts and susceptible to rust.
Both aluminum and carbon have become indispensable in modern biking manufacture. These materials have been optimized over decades to build sturdier, stronger and faster bikes. When it comes to choosing between an aluminum or carbon frame, the deciding factors are usually based on weight, price, and aesthetics.
Properties of aluminum frames
- Very light
- Characteristic welds
- Torsionally stiff
- Insensitive to stone chips
- Lower manufacturing costs
- Used aluminum frames are recyclable
Properties of carbon frames
- High-tech material
- Even lighter than aluminum
- Complex manufacturing
- Comfortable
- Direct power transmission
- Smooth, clean lines without visible welds
- Discarded carbon frames are hazardous waste
If you use your bike mainly for everyday use, you will likely choose an aluminum frame. A lower price point combined with excellent durability make them an ideal choice.
If you use your bike almost exclusively for performance, a carbon frame is likely to be a better choice. They are even lighter and optimized for performance. A carbon framed bike will bring out the best in your ability.
